यमबध्नाद्बृहस्पतिर्वाताय मणिमाशवे । तमापो बिभ्रतीर्मणिं सदा धावन्त्यक्षिताः । स आभ्योऽमृतमिद्दुहे भूयोभूयः श्वःश्वस्तेन त्वं द्विषतो जहि
The jewel which Brihaspati bound for Vata, for Ashava, the waters bear that jewel, ever flowing, unceasing. From them he drew forth immortality; again and again, with this, strike down your enemies tomorrow and every day.
यमबध्नाद्बृहस्पतिर्वाताय मणिमाशवे । तं राजा वरुणो मणिं प्रत्यमुञ्चत शंभुवम् । सो अस्मै सत्यमिद्दुहे भूयोभूयः श्वःश्वस्तेन त्वं द्विषतो जहि
The jewel which Brihaspati bound for Vata, for Ashava, King Varuna released that auspicious jewel. From it he drew forth truth; again and again, with this, strike down your enemies tomorrow and every day.
यमबध्नाद्बृहस्पतिर्वाताय मणिमाशवे । तं देवा बिभ्रतो मणिं सर्वांल्लोकान् युधाजयन् । स एभ्यो जितिमिद्दुहे भूयोभूयः श्वःश्वस्तेन त्वं द्विषतो जहि
The jewel which Brihaspati bound for Vata, for Ashava, the gods bore that jewel and conquered all worlds in battle. From it they drew forth victory; again and again, with this, strike down your enemies tomorrow and every day.
यमबध्नाद्बृहस्पतिर्वाताय मणिमाशवे । तमिमं देवता मणिं प्रत्यमुञ्चन्त शम्भुवम् । स आभ्यो विश्वमिद्दुहे भूयोभूयः श्वःश्वस्तेन त्वं द्विषतो जहि
The jewel which Brihaspati bound for Vata, for Ashava, the deities released that auspicious jewel. From it they drew forth all; again and again, with this, strike down your enemies tomorrow and every day.
ऋतवस्तमबध्नतार्तवास्तमबध्नत । संवत्सरस्तं बद्ध्वा सर्वं भूतं वि रक्षति
The seasons bound it, the seasonal lords bound it. The year, having bound it, protects all beings.
अन्तर्देशा अबध्नत प्रदिशस्तमबध्नत । प्रजापतिसृष्टो मणिर्द्विषतो मेऽधरामकः
The intermediate regions bound it, the directions bound it. The jewel created by Prajapati is my destroyer of enemies and brings me prosperity.
अथर्वाणो अबध्नताथर्वणा अबध्नत । तैर्मेदिनो अङ्गिरसो दस्यूनां बिभिदुः पुरस्तेन त्वं द्विषतो जहि
The Atharvans bound it, the Atharvans bound it. With this, the Angirases shattered the fortresses of the Dasyus; with this, strike down your enemies.
{१९} तं धाता प्रत्यमुञ्चत स भूतं व्यकल्पयत्। तेन त्वं द्विषतो जहि
The Creator released it; he arranged the beings. With this, strike down your enemies.
यमबध्नाद्बृहस्पतिर्देवेभ्यो असुरक्षितिम् । स मायं मणिरागमद्रसेन सह वर्चसा
The jewel which Brihaspati bound for the gods as protection from the Asuras, that magical jewel came to me with strength and splendor.
यमबध्नाद्बृहस्पतिर्देवेभ्यो असुरक्षितिम् । स मायं मणिरागमत्सह गोभिरजाविभिरन्नेन प्रजया सह
The jewel which Brihaspati bound for the gods as protection from the Asuras, that magical jewel came to me together with cows, goats, food, and progeny.
यमबध्नाद्बृहस्पतिर्देवेभ्यो असुरक्षितिम् । स मायं मणिरागमत्सह व्रीहियवाभ्यां महसा भूत्या सह
The jewel which Brihaspati bound for the gods as protection from the Asuras, that magical jewel came to me together with rice and barley, with greatness and prosperity.
यमबध्नाद्बृहस्पतिर्देवेभ्यो असुरक्षितिम् । स मायं मणिरागमन् मधोर्घृतस्य धारया कीलालेन मणिः सह
The jewel which Brihaspati bound for the gods as protection from the Asuras, that magical jewel came to me together with honey, the flow of ghee, and with the essence, the jewel.
यमबध्नाद्बृहस्पतिर्देवेभ्यो असुरक्षितिम् । स मायं मणिरागमदूर्जया पयसा सह द्रविणेन श्रिया सह
The jewel which Brihaspati bound for the gods as protection from the Asuras, that magical jewel came to me together with curds, milk, wealth, and beauty.
यमबध्नाद्बृहस्पतिर्देवेभ्यो असुरक्षितिम् । स मायं मणिरागमत्तेजसा त्विष्या सह यशसा कीर्त्या सह
The jewel which Brihaspati bound for the gods as protection from the Asuras, that magical jewel came to me together with brilliance, radiance, fame, and renown.
यमबध्नाद्बृहस्पतिर्देवेभ्यो असुरक्षितिम् । स मायं मणिरागमत्सर्वाभिर्भूतिभिः सह
The jewel which Brihaspati bound for the gods as protection from the Asuras, that magical jewel came to me together with all powers.
तमिमं देवता मणिं मह्यं ददतु पुष्टये । अभिभुं क्षत्रवर्धनं सपत्नदम्भनं मणिम्
May the deities give me this jewel for nourishment: the jewel that conquers, increases sovereignty, and crushes rivals.
ब्रह्मणा तेजसा सह प्रति मुञ्चामि मे शिवम् । असपत्नः सपत्नहा सपत्नान् मेऽधरामकः
With the power of Brahman, with brilliance, I release for myself what is auspicious. Without rivals, destroyer of rivals, may my enemies be brought low.
{२०} उत्तरं द्विषतो मामयं मणिः कृणोतु देवजाः । यस्य लोका इमे त्रयः पयो दुग्धमुपासते । स मायमधि रोहतु मणिः श्रैष्ठ्याय मूर्धतः
May this jewel, born of the gods, make me superior to my enemies. The three worlds, whose milk is sought, attend upon it. May this jewel ascend upon me for supremacy, upon my head.
यं देवाः पितरो मनुष्या उपजीवन्ति सर्वदा । स मायमधि रोहतु मणिः श्रैष्ठ्याय मूर्धतः
May that jewel, by which the gods, ancestors, and humans always subsist, ascend upon me, for excellence, upon my head.
यथा बीजमुर्वरायां कृष्टे फालेन रोहति । एवा मयि प्रजा पशवोऽन्नमन्नं वि रोहतु
Just as a seed sown in fertile soil grows when ploughed, so may offspring, cattle, and food increase in me.
यस्मै त्वा यज्ञवर्धन मणे प्रत्यमुचं शिवम् । तं त्वं शतदक्षिण मणे श्रैष्ठ्याय जिन्वतात्
To whom you, jewel that increases sacrifice, have granted auspiciousness—may you, jewel of a hundred gifts, bestow supremacy upon him.
एतमिध्मं समाहितं जुषणो अग्ने प्रति हर्य होमैः । तस्मिन् विधेम सुमतिं स्वस्ति प्रजां चक्षुः पशून्त्समिद्धे जातवेदसि ब्रह्मणा
O Agni, delighting in this prepared fuel, accept it with oblations; in you, Jātavedas, kindled by the priest, may we establish good fortune, offspring, vision, and cattle.
10.7 कस्मिन्न् अङ्गे तपो अस्याधि तिष्ठति कस्मिन्न् अङ्ग ऋतमस्याध्याहितम् । क्व व्रतं क्व श्रद्धास्य तिष्ठति कस्मिन्न् अङ्गे सत्यमस्य प्रतिष्ठितम्
On which part of him does ascetic heat abide? On which part is truth established? Where does observance dwell, where does faith stand, and on which part is his truthfulness founded?
कस्मादङ्गाद्दीप्यते अग्निरस्य कस्मादङ्गात्पवते मातरिश्व । कस्मादङ्गाद्वि मिमीतेऽधि चन्द्रमा मह स्कम्भस्य मिमानो अङ्गम्
From which part of him does Agni blaze forth? From which part does Mātariśvan blow? From which part is the moon measured out, as one measures out a great limb of Skambha?
कस्मिन्न् अङ्गे तिष्ठति भूमिरस्य कस्मिन्न् अङ्गे तिष्ठत्यन्तरिक्षम् । कस्मिन्न् अङ्गे तिष्ठत्याहिता द्यौः कस्मिन्न् अङ्गे तिष्ठत्युत्तरं दिवः
On which part of him does the earth rest? On which part does the atmosphere stand? On which part is the sky established? On which part is the highest heaven set?
क्व प्रेप्सन् दीप्यत ऊर्ध्वो अग्निः क्व प्रेप्सन् पवते मातरिश्वा । यत्र प्रेप्सन्तीरभियन्त्यावृतः स्कम्भं तं ब्रूहि कतमः स्विदेव सः
Where, aspiring, does the upward fire blaze? Where, aspiring, does Mātariśvan blow? Where do the aspiring rivers flow together? Tell me of Skambha—who indeed is that god?
क्वार्धमासाः क्व यन्ति मासाः संवत्सरेण सह संविदानाः । यत्र यन्त्यृतवो यत्रार्तवाः स्कम्भं तं ब्रूहि कतमः स्विदेव सः
Where do the half-months go, where do the months go, joined with the year? Where do the seasons and their periods go? Tell me of Skambha—who indeed is that god?
क्व प्रेप्सन्ती युवती विरूपे अहोरात्रे द्रवतः संविदाने । यत्र प्रेप्सन्तीरभियन्त्यापः स्कम्भं तं ब्रूहि कतमः स्विदेव सः
Where do the two youthful, differing forms, day and night, run together in union? Where do the flowing waters converge? Tell me of Skambha—who indeed is that god?
यस्मिन्त्स्तब्ध्वा प्रजापतिर्लोकान्त्सर्वामधारयत्। स्कम्भं तं ब्रूहि कतमः स्विदेव सः
In whom, having been established, Prajāpati upheld all the worlds—tell me of Skambha—who indeed is that god?
यत्परममवमं यच्च मध्यमं प्रजापतिः ससृजे विश्वरूपम् । कियता स्कम्भः प्र विवेश तत्र यन् न प्राविशत्कियत्तद्बभूव
That which is highest, lowest, and middle, which Prajāpati fashioned in all forms—how much of Skambha entered there, and what remained outside, how much was left?
